Benny Thomas Hunter
September 7, 1969 – February 23, 2018

Minister Benny Thomas Hunter, 48, of Harrisonburg passed away on Friday, February 23, 2018 at his home.
He was born on September 7, 1969 in Washington, DC and was the son of Samuel and Owana Hamilton Hunter of Yorktown, VA.
Benny graduated from Fort Knox High School in 1988. He lived his early life in Berlin, Germany and was a member of the Berlin Brats Alumni Association. He joined the US Army and served from 1988-1992 at Fort Sill, OK, Artillery Center. He returned to the Harrisonburg area in 2002.
Benny loved to minister to everyone he met, he enjoyed spreading the Gospel of Jesus Christ.
In addition to his parents, he is survived by a son, Demarius Vantre Hunter of Alabama; a daughter, Nyahsa Lewis of Hampton, VA; his siblings, James Hamilton and wife, Robin, of Massanutten, Michael Hunter and wife, Evelyn of Harrisonburg, Jermaine Hunter and wife, Jeanette, of Dover, Del., Kareem Hunter and wife, Linda, of Harrisonburg, Samia Hunter and husband, Michael, of Rock Hill, SC, Monique VanBuren and husband, Rocky, of Yorktown, VA, and Marcus Hunter and wife, Lee, of Harrisonburg; numerous nieces and nephews.
He was preceded in death by his grandparents, John M. Bruce and Lenora Hamilton of Harrisonburg, VA, Fred and Henrietta Hunter of Newport News, VA, and George and Bertha Bruce of Harrisonburg, VA.
The family will receive friends 6-8 pm, Friday, March 2, 2018 at Lindsey Funeral Home in Harrisonburg.
A funeral service will be held 11:00 am, Saturday, March 3, 2018 at the funeral home. Burial will be at Newtown Cemetery.
